This associates movss and movsd with the packed single and packed double execution domains (resp.). While this is largely cosmetic, as we now don't have weird ping-pong-ing between single and double precision, it is also useful because it avoids the domain fixing algorithm from seeing domain breaks that don't actually exist. It will also be much more important if we have an execution domain default other than packed single, as that would cause us to mix movss and movsd with integer vector code on a regular basis, a very bad mixture. llvm-svn: 228135
